Oblicza działania w postaci: 3+Sin(45)/2
Tworzy funkcje matematyczne według wzorów użytkownika.
Publikuje i pobiera funkcje z Internetu.
Definiuje stałe użytkownika do wykorzystania w ciągu działań matematycznych.
Dostępne systemy liczbowe: binarny, ósemkowy, dziesiętny, szesnastkowy.
Dostępne miary kąta: radiany, stopnie, gradusy.
Wyłapuje błędy w działaniu matematycznym.
Sufler (klawisz SPACJI) podsunie Ci listę dostępnych funkcji, zmiennych i stałych.
Dane aktualizowane są na bieżąco z banków Narodowego Banku Polskiego i Europejskiego Banku Centralnego.
Konwertuje jednostki między sobą (14 kategorii): długość, temperatura, ciśnienie i inne.
5 zestawów klawiatur konfigurowanych przez użytkownika, aby funkcje najczęściej używane zawsze były pod ręką.
Prowadzenie równolegle trzech różnych działań, czyli obsługa trzech kalkulatorów w jednej aplikacji.
Funkcja Cofnij i Przywróć przy pisaniu ciągu działań matematycznych.
Pozwala na zapamiętanie ciągów działań matematycznych w historii i ich przywracanie w razie potrzeby.

For any project referencing the current state-of-the-art, you should use the latest active version, DIN 8580:2022-12 , which is only available in German. If you absolutely require an official English-language text, the only option is the now-superseded DIN 8580:1974-06 . This would be suitable for historical research or for understanding the long-standing core principles, but its technical content is decades old.

Joining brings two or more individual workpieces together to create a new, combined component. This can be achieved through mechanical, thermal, or chemical means. Increase/multiplication of cohesion.

The primary goal of DIN 8580 is to create a universal, unambiguous terminology for engineers, students, and manufacturers. By categorization based on physical and chemical principles rather than specific machinery, the standard remains future-proof, easily accommodating new technologies like 3D printing.
